
Italy hits USA with Steph Curry’s ‘night night’ after team pursuit win
The U.S. men lost out on the Olympic gold in the team pursuit event of speed skating, with Italy edging them out in the gold medal race.
That wasn’t the only L the Italians handed out on Tuesday, Feb. 17, inside the Milano Speed Skating Stadium in Milan.
As Italy celebrated its ninth gold medal at the 2026 Winter Olympics, a member of its team pulled out Steph Curry’s iconic ‘night night’ celebration against Team USA.

Italy finished with a time of 3:39.20 in the finals, 4.51 seconds better than Team USA. The loss for the American team — made up of Casey Dawson, Ethan Cepuran and Emery Lehman — came after it defeated China by a whopping 7.93 seconds in the semifinals at the 2026 Winter Olympics.
It is the second loss of the Winter Olympics for the Americans against the Italians, as they lost to the home country in the quarterfinals on Sunday, finishing .97 seconds behind them (while still qualifying for the semifinals with the second-best time of the round).
The silver medal is an improvement from the 2022 Beijing Winter Olympics for the Americans after they won bronze four years ago in the event.
The silver medal for the Americans is Team USA’s 20th overall Olympic medal at the Milano Cortina Winter Olympics, and their ninth silver medal, which leads all countries. The Americans’ 20 medals are good for third place on the leaderboard, with Norway and Italy finishing out of the top three at No. 1 and No. 2, respectively.
